Why work at Port of Blyth?

The Port of Blyth values its employees as its most important assets and provides a comprehensive range of benefits, including a competitive salary, a generous bonus program, free private medical coverage, and regular staff events such as breakfast meetings, to create a supportive environment for employees to excel in. The Port has taken proactive measures to promote health and wellbeing in the workplace. Having transitioned from the North East Better Health at Work Award to the NECA Shine employer accreditation scheme, the Port continues to deliver regular health and wellbeing campaigns and initiatives tailored to the workforce. These initiatives include activities such as NHS free health checks, free coffee van visits and free ice cream van visits, all of which have been well received by staff and have supported strong engagement and positive wellbeing across the workforce. The port's dedication to enhancing health and wellness was acknowledged at the Maritime UK Awards 2024, where it was honoured with the Employer of the Year Award. It was also acknowledged in 2025 at the North East Business Awards where Port of Blyth was named Joint Winner of the Best Place to Work for Northumberland & Tyneside. About Port of Blyth:

Port of Blyth is the port operating division of Blyth Harbour Commission, an independent statutory trust established in 1882. It is one of the largest Trust Ports in the UK handling cargo across four terminals based around the River Blyth. Together with major logistics and training divisions, the Port group has a growing turnover exceeding £31 million, driven by growth across a variety of sectors but particularly offshore energy, with the Port now recognised as a major strategic east coast base supporting the sector. Other trade handled includes containers, dry bulks (coal, aggregates, cement etc.) and marine fuels.
